[0002] Gesture interaction is an efficient and convenient interaction method, but the interaction experience of gesture interaction technology or products on the market is poor at present. The reason is that the user gesture type cannot be accurately recognized.
[0003] Traditional gesture recognition includes perceiving environmental changes based on specific sensors and giving feedback. This method can only support small-range and short-distance interaction, and is easily triggered by mistake. This gesture recognition method has been gradually abandoned.
[0004] With the development of artificial intelligence, methods of using neural network models to determine gesture types have gradually attracted attention, mainly direct and indirect methods. The direct method is to read the RGB image of the camera and input it into a pre-trained neural network model for recognition. The indirect method first detects the hand key points in the image, and then inputs the key point position information into a pre-trained neural network model for recognition. However, neither the direct method nor the indirect method can fuse the hand detection result with the image information, so the accuracy of using a neural network model to recognize the gesture type in the image is not very high. [0037] The current gesture interaction technology or product on the market has poor interaction experience, and the reason is that the user gesture type cannot be accurately recognized, including left and right waving, up and down waving, covering the face, etc. In the prior art, the gesture recognition method can be roughly divided into two schemes: a scheme without using a neural network and a scheme using a neural network.
[0038] The scheme without using a neural network, that is, a traditional gesture recognition, mainly judges the change of the front environment through a sensor (such as a photosensitive element, a depth sensor, etc.), and feeds back the environmental change to a server or other equipment, so as to facilitate the user to view the environmental change. However, due to the limitation of the signal transmission distance of the sensor, the recognition method can only support small-range and short-distance interaction; moreover, the sensor cannot distinguish whether the instruction is issued by the hand or not, for example, the target object walks, the light is turned on, and other non-hand actions may also trigger the sensor; therefore, the recognition method may also have a false triggering condition.
[0039] The scheme using a neural network can be divided into two kinds, (1) a direct method: reading a to-be-recognized image or a video picture containing a target object, inputting the to-be-recognized image or the video picture into a pre-trained neural network model for recognition, and directly predicting a gesture type. (2) an indirect method: using a key point detection model to predict the coordinate positions of 21 key points of a hand in a picture, and judging a gesture type in the to-be-recognized image or the video picture based on a series of pre-set rules or machine learning methods.
[0040] However, the pre-trained neural network model does not fuse the hand detection result with the image information to assist the neural network model in paying attention to and recognizing the hand region in the image, which is why the gesture recognition result is not accurate enough.

[0048] Further, in the embodiment of the present application, the first feature extraction module and the second feature extraction module can each comprise one or more sub-feature extraction modules connected in sequence.
[0049] The sub-feature extraction module can comprise a Stage module of a Backbone network. Referring to FIG. 2, Figure 2 Figure 2 FIG. 2 is a structural diagram of a stage module in a gesture recognition method according to an embodiment of the present application; the Stage module can comprise at least one down-sampling module, a plurality of residual modules and a plurality of TSM modules, and the down-sampling module, the plurality of residual modules and the plurality of TSM modules are connected in sequence.
[0050] In the embodiment of the present application, the Backbone network can be composed of a plurality of Stage modules, and the Backbone is used to extract video frame features, that is, to extract features of the to-be-recognized image. The down-sampling module and the residual module in each Stage module are commonly used modules in a convolutional neural network, and the down-sampling module and the residual module can be used to extract spatial features of each image frame. The TSM (Temporal Shift Module) module can be used to construct the temporal features between video frames.
[0051] It should be noted that Backbone is a general term for a feature extraction network, which can be one of ResNet, MobileNet, ShuffleNet, etc. In the embodiment of the present application, the backbone is preferably a MobileNet network.
[0052] Preferably, in the embodiment of the present application, referring to FIG. 3, Figure 3a Figure 3a is a structural diagram of a first recognition model in a gesture recognition model in a gesture recognition method provided by an embodiment of the present application. In the first feature module extraction module of the Backbone network, stage1…stage i in Figure 3a , the second feature extraction module can include stage i+1…stage5 in Figure 3b . That is, the Backbone network in the embodiment of the present application can include five stage modules, which are respectively referred to as a first stage module, a second stage module, a third stage module, a fourth stage module, and a fifth stage module, where i is a positive integer. In the first recognition model, the first stage module, the second stage module, the feature fusion module, the third stage module, the fourth stage module, and the fifth stage module can be sequentially connected.
[0053] Figure 3a In the feature fusion module, the SimDR module is used to extract the position feature of the user gesture from the shallow feature extracted from the previous stage i module, and then the fusion module is used to multiply and fuse the shallow feature extracted from the previous stage i module with the position feature to strengthen the hand region feature.
[0054] Referring to Figure 4 , Figure 4 is a structural diagram of a gesture recognition model in a gesture recognition method provided by an embodiment of the present application. Figure 4 The solid line part is the process of predicting the gesture type by the first recognition model. After the image to be recognized is input into the first recognition model in the gesture recognition model, the first stage module and the second stage module (i.e., MobileNet stage1-2 in Figure 4 ) sequentially extract shallow features from the image to be recognized; then the SimDR module detects the key point position information of the left and right hands from the shallow features, generates position features according to the position information of the key points, and the fusion module (i.e., element product in Figure 4 ) multiplies and fuses the position features with the shallow features; then the third stage module, the fourth stage module, and the fifth stage module (i.e., MobileNet stage3-5 in Figure 4 ) further extract features from the fused feature images, and output (i.e., the FC layer in the solid line part in the figure) the gesture recognition result through the first recognition layer.
[0055] It can be understood that in the above content, the position feature is actually also an image, and in the image, the positions corresponding to the left and right hands are highlighted to improve the recognition accuracy of the gesture.
[0056] The inventors of this application have discovered that while using neural network models to recognize gesture types can improve the accuracy and stability of gesture recognition, neural network models often require training data to train them and enable them to predict the type of input data during the testing phase (i.e., the usage phase). If the training data is only unimodal (e.g., RGB images), while the test data is of other modalities (e.g., near-infrared images, depth images, optical flow, etc.), the recognition performance will decrease due to the data domain mismatch problem.
[0057] A common approach is to train a neural network model using multimodal training data. However, this requires the neural network to be trained across multiple data domains, and its performance on a single modality may not be optimal during the testing phase.
[0058] For example, existing direct and indirect methods have a single recognition modality, supporting only RGB image input. If the camera switches to near-infrared input images in insufficient lighting conditions, it will not match the input of the pre-trained neural network model, so the recognition performance of the pre-trained neural network model may decrease, or it may even fail to recognize gesture types.
[0059] In view of this, in the embodiments of this application, the number of first recognition models can be expanded according to the data type of the image to be recognized, and the expanded first recognition model has the same structure and shares parameters with the original first recognition model, thereby ensuring that during the testing phase, the first recognition model can adapt to data input of any modality and achieve accurate gesture type recognition. Since the parameters of each first recognition model are shared, it will not occupy too much memory.
[0060] Specifically, see Figure 5 , Figure 6 As shown, Figure 5 This is a block diagram illustrating model reconstruction provided in an embodiment of this application. Figure 6 This is a schematic diagram illustrating the steps of a gesture recognition method provided in an embodiment of this application. In one embodiment of this application, in order to enable the first recognition model to adapt to data input of any modality, the gesture recognition method of this application further includes:
[0061] Step S1011: Obtain the image types of the multiple images to be identified.
[0062] Image type, which can be understood as image format, can be used to determine the modality of the image to be identified. Typically, the image to be identified can include multiple modalities such as RGB images, depth images, optical flow images, and near-infrared images.
[0063] Step S1012, determine the number of modalities according to the image type, and replicate the first recognition model to make the number of first recognition models equal to the number of modalities; and only one modality of the to-be-recognized image is input into each first recognition model. That is, the model structures of the first recognition models corresponding to different image types or different modalities are the same, and the model parameters are shared.
[0064] Each image type corresponds to one modality. Taking the number of modalities as four, which are RGB images, depth images, optical flow images, and near-infrared images. Then the number of first recognition models can be made equal to the number of image types by replicating the first recognition model. The RGB image, the depth image, the optical flow image, and the near-infrared image each correspond to a first recognition model, which can be denoted as the first RGB recognition model, the first depth recognition model, the first optical flow recognition model, and the first near-infrared recognition model.
[0065] Step S1013, input the to-be-recognized images of different image types into the corresponding first recognition models respectively to obtain initial recognition results output by each first recognition model.
[0066] That is, the RGB image, the depth image, the optical flow image, and the near-infrared image can be input into the first RGB recognition model, the first depth recognition model, the first optical flow recognition model, and the first near-infrared recognition model respectively to ensure that each first recognition model only includes one modality of to-be-recognized image. The first RGB recognition model, the first depth recognition model, the first optical flow recognition model, and the first near-infrared recognition model output the prediction probability y i of the gesture type. i That is, the initial result.
[0067] Step S1014, determine the recognition result of the user gesture according to a plurality of initial recognition results.
[0068] According to the prediction probability y i , the overall prediction probability y of the gesture type is obtained by weighted summation.
[0069] The specific overall prediction probability can be calculated by the following formula:
[0070]
[0071] Wherein, N is the number of modalities of the to-be-recognized image, a i represents the weight of the i-th modality, y i represents the prediction probability output by the i-th first recognition model; which can be adjusted according to actual effect. Since the model parameters are shared, the memory occupation of all parameter quantities is low.
[0072] Once the overall prediction probability y is obtained and the entire gesture prediction process is completed, only one first recognition model in the gesture recognition model can be retained to reduce memory usage.

[0102] Further, referring to Figure 8 as shown, Figure 8 is a block diagram for calculating a loss function of a gesture recognition model provided by an embodiment of the present application. In the embodiment of the present application, the gesture recognition model can include a plurality of first recognition models corresponding to different modalities, and a second recognition model, and the image sample can include sub-image samples of different modalities. The method for constructing the gesture recognition model can further include:
[0103] inputting the sub-image sample corresponding to the RGB modality into the second recognition model to obtain a first loss function of a second recognition model prediction result; inputting the sub-image sample into the first recognition model corresponding to the modality of the sub-image sample to obtain a second loss function of each first recognition model prediction result; wherein the number of first recognition models is the same as the number of second recognition models; obtaining a third loss function of adjacent two prediction results according to the loss function of the second recognition model and the loss function of the first recognition model; updating the gesture recognition model through the first loss function, the second loss function and the third loss function, and retaining one first recognition model.
[0104] For the convenience of understanding, taking an image sample including four modalities of RGB image samples, depth image samples, optical flow image samples and near-infrared image samples as an example; in the training stage, the first recognition model can be copied to make the number of first recognition models also four, and the parameters of each first recognition model are the same. The training steps are described as follows:
[0105] 1) pre-process the image sample, respectively:
[0106] 11) frame a series of RGB image samples from a video containing a target object, and pre-process the RGB image samples, which can include: scaling the RGB image samples to a certain size (the size can be determined according to actual conditions), and then subtracting the mean value and dividing by the standard deviation; the mean value and the standard deviation can be obtained by statistics on the data in advance.
[0107] 12) the optical flow modality can be calculated from the image samples of the RGB modality. The specific optical flow modality calculation method is prior art, and thus will not be described in detail. The pre-processing method of the optical flow modality can include scaling the image samples of the optical flow modality to a certain size (the size can be determined according to actual conditions), and then subtracting the mean value and dividing by the standard deviation (the mean value and the standard deviation can be obtained by statistics on the data), and the processing result is used as the input of the Flow online recognition model.
[0108] 13) The image samples of the near-infrared modal, the image samples of the depth image can be obtained by a specific camera, and the preprocessing thereof is similar to that of the RGB image samples, which will not be elaborated here.
[0109] 2) The RGB image sample is input into the second recognition model, and the second recognition model is trained; the RGB image sample, the depth image sample, the optical flow image sample, and the near-infrared image sample are respectively input into four first recognition models, and the first recognition models are trained; and the loss functions Loss1-Loss5 of each prediction result are calculated. In order to ensure that the prediction results of the first recognition models corresponding to each modal are consistent, the loss functions Loss6-Loss9 of the prediction results of adjacent two recognition models can also be calculated.
[0110] Specifically, the loss function of the second recognition model is Loss1, and the loss functions of the first recognition networks corresponding to the RGB, optical flow, depth, and near-infrared four modes are Loss2, Loss3, Loss4, and Loss5 respectively. Then, the loss function of the prediction results between the adjacent second recognition model and the first recognition model corresponding to the RGB modal is Loss6; the loss function of the prediction results between the adjacent first recognition model corresponding to the RGB modal and the first recognition model corresponding to the depth modal is Loss7; the loss function of the prediction results between the first recognition model corresponding to the depth modal and the first recognition model corresponding to the optical flow modal is Loss8; and the loss function of the prediction results between the first recognition model corresponding to the optical flow modal and the first recognition model corresponding to the near-infrared modal is Loss9.
[0111] Finally, all the loss functions are summed up, and the formula of the total loss function Loss of the model is as follows:
[0112]
[0113] wherein, λ i is the weight representing the i-th loss function.
[0114] In summary, the gesture recognition model is calculated by Loss. However, considering that the structures of all the first recognition neural network models are consistent and the parameters are shared, the parameters of all the first recognition models are the same after the training is completed, and only one first recognition model parameter needs to be retained, which greatly reduces the memory occupation.
